A heavy, condensed display face with compact proportions and chunky, uneven strokes. Letterforms are largely upright and blocky, but their edges are irregular and eroded, with frequent drip-like terminals that hang from bottoms and occasionally from inner counters. Counters are small and sometimes partially clogged, producing a dense silhouette and a slightly unpredictable rhythm across words. The overall texture reads as cut-out shapes with intentional roughness, prioritizing impact over refinement.

Best suited to short, high-impact settings such as Halloween promotions, horror or thriller title treatments, haunted attraction signage, band or show posters, and game or streaming thumbnails. It works especially well when set large with generous tracking and simple backgrounds so the drips and rough edges can read clearly.

The dripping contours and battered edges create an immediate horror and “slime” association, evoking haunted-house graphics and creature-feature posters. Despite the menace, the exaggerated drips and bulbous forms also feel cartoonish, giving it a campy, playful tone rather than a purely grim one.

The design appears intended to deliver instant thematic signaling through silhouette: a compact, forceful display structure paired with dripping, distressed contours to suggest ooze, decay, and macabre humor. Its one-off irregularities and dense black mass emphasize mood and immediacy over neutrality or long-form readability.

The distressed detailing is baked into the letterforms (not a separate overlay), so the font’s texture remains consistent across sizes. Narrow spacing and tight internal shapes can reduce clarity in longer text, especially where drips intrude near joins and counters.
